Workforce & Industrial Development

Nestled in the heart of Sabine Parish, Fisher, Louisiana, offers a strategic location for industrial development and business expansion in the state’s western corridor. The village benefits from its proximity to major highways, including US-171, which connects Fisher to key markets in Louisiana and Texas. Industrial users here enjoy access to the Union Pacific rail line, supporting logistics and distribution needs for manufacturing and timber-related industries.

Sabine Parish is actively working to attract new investment, leveraging Louisiana’s well-established economic development programs. The state’s robust incentives—such as the Quality Jobs and Industrial Tax Exemption Programs—help make large-scale projects more viable and competitive. Regional economic development organizations are focused on site readiness and infrastructure improvements to support new and expanding businesses in the area.

Fisher’s workforce is supported by nearby technical colleges and workforce development programs, providing training in advanced manufacturing, logistics, and skilled trades. Local agencies collaborate closely with employers to tailor workforce solutions, ensuring access to a reliable labor pool. With affordable land, strong utility infrastructure, and a business-friendly environment, Fisher is positioning itself as a compelling option for companies seeking growth opportunities in rural Louisiana.
